Practices for Mental Calmness and Loving-Kindness
In today's fast-paced world, finding moments of mental calmness and practicing loving-kindness can significantly improve our well-being. Here are some practices to help you achieve a sense of peace and compassion in your daily life:
1. Mindfulness Meditation
Engage in mindfulness meditation to focus on the present moment without judgment. Sit quietly, pay attention to your breath, and let go of racing thoughts. This practice can help reduce stress and increase mental clarity.
2. Nature Walks
Take a leisurely walk in nature to connect with the beauty around you. Listen to the sounds of birds chirping, feel the breeze on your skin, and appreciate the colors of the flowers. Being in nature can promote relaxation and inner peace.
3. Gratitude Journaling
Start a gratitude journal to reflect on the positive aspects of your life. Write down things you are grateful for each day, no matter how small. Cultivating gratitude can shift your focus from negativity to positivity.
4. Loving-Kindness Practice
Practice loving-kindness by sending positive thoughts and wishes to yourself and others. Sit quietly, repeat phrases like "May I be happy, may I be healthy, may I be safe, may I live with ease," extending these wishes to loved ones, acquaintances, and even to those with whom you have difficulties.
5. Deep Breathing Exercises
Engage in deep breathing exercises to calm your mind and body. Inhale deeply through your nose, hold for a few seconds, and exhale slowly through your mouth. Deep breathing can reduce anxiety and promote relaxation.
6. Yoga and Tai Chi
Practice gentle movements like yoga or Tai Chi to improve your physical and mental well-being. These mind-body practices combine breath control, meditation, and movements to promote relaxation and reduce stress.
By incorporating these practices into your daily routine, you can cultivate mental calmness and foster loving-kindness towards yourself and others. Remember, small consistent steps can lead to significant improvements in your overall well-being.
